Code: P062F - The car’s control module has a problem with its EEPROM (Electrically Erasable Programmable Read-Only Memory), which stores important system information.

Let me break down what P062F means for your vehicle. This code stands for “Internal Control Module EEPROM Error.” In plain English, your car’s main computer-the Powertrain Control Module (PCM)-uses a special type of permanent memory called EEPROM. This chip stores important information that helps your engine and transmission run smoothly, and it can be reprogrammed if needed. When the PCM or another onboard computer detects a problem with this memory chip, or if there’s a communication hiccup between modules, it triggers the P062F code. This is a core part of your vehicle’s brain, so when it’s not happy, a lot of things can go wrong. The EEPROM is essential for storing things like calibration data and learned values, so any trouble here can affect how your car starts, runs, and shifts.

Causes and obd code P062F

From experience, I can tell you that p062f usually points to a few main culprits. Most often the issue is:

  • A faulty PCM or another control module-sometimes the internal memory just fails over time.
  • Problems with the power supply or ground to the control module-if the computer isn’t getting steady power, it can throw all sorts of errors.
  • Programming errors-sometimes a failed or interrupted software update can corrupt the memory.

In cases like this, it’s usually one of these three, but I always check them all before making a call.

Symptoms and P062F trouble code

When this code pops up, you’ll likely notice some pretty obvious problems. Here’s what drivers usually report:

  • The engine might stall unexpectedly, or even shut down while driving.
  • Sometimes the car just won’t start at all-no crank, no go.
  • You might have transmission issues, like rough or erratic shifting.
  • Certain electronic features or outputs may stop working altogether.

Diagnosis with obd2 code P062F

Here’s how I usually tackle a gm dtc p062f 00, step by step:

  • First, I always start by checking the battery and all related fuses. A weak battery or blown fuse can cause all sorts of computer errors, so don’t skip this simple step.
  • Next, I inspect the power and ground connections at the PCM. Make sure the connectors are tight, clean, and free of corrosion. A loose or dirty ground can mimic a bad module.
  • Then, I use a professional scan tool to check for any other codes that might give more clues. Sometimes, multiple codes together can point to a wiring or communication issue.
  • If everything looks good so far, I’ll check for any recent software updates or reprogramming attempts. If the memory got corrupted during an update, that could be your answer.
  • Finally, if all the basics check out, I’ll follow the OEM diagnostic flowchart to test the PCM itself. This usually involves checking voltages, continuity, and sometimes swapping in a known-good module if available.

It’s better to have someone assist you with these checks, especially when dealing with electrical connectors and scan tools. And always double-check your work before moving on to the next step.

Common Mistakes with P062F code

I’ve seen a few common pitfalls when folks try to fix this themselves. The biggest mistake is jumping straight to replacing the PCM without checking the basics-like battery voltage, fuses, and grounds. Another one is overlooking a recent programming attempt that might have failed. Sometimes people also miss checking for related codes that could point to a wiring or communication issue. Don’t forget to inspect the simple stuff before spending big money on a new module.

Seriousness of the P062F engine code

This is one of those codes you really don’t want to put off. A faulty PCM or EEPROM error can leave you stranded, cause your engine to stall in traffic, or make your car refuse to start altogether. That’s a serious hazard, both for you and everyone else on the road. If ignored, you could also end up damaging other components-like the transmission or other control modules-since they rely on the PCM for proper operation. Things can go south quickly if overlooked, so it’s best to get this checked out right away.

Repair steps for dtc P062F

Here’s what I personally recommend for fixing P062F, based on what works in the field:

  • If you find a blown fuse or weak battery, replace it and clear the code-sometimes that’s all it takes.
  • Clean and tighten all power and ground connections to the PCM.
  • If there was a failed programming attempt, try reprogramming the PCM with the correct OEM software.
  • If the PCM itself is faulty, replacement is usually the only option. Make sure to use a factory-authorized module and follow the correct programming procedure.

Always consult the official repair manual for your specific vehicle before replacing any modules, as some require special setup or security procedures.
